当前的JavaScript版本不支持string模板
我正在尝试在Node.js(v 5.7.0) 应用程序中使用ES6string模板 ,但它们不起作用。 Webstorm正确地警告了我
当前的Javascript版本不支持string模板
我相信我以前在节点应用程序中使用过string模板。 我怎样才能让string模板工作? 我用这个命令运行服务器
npm开始
当这是固定的,我怎么能帮助Webstorm知道它是固定的,并停止显示警告?
编辑:我改变了应用程序源以这种方式使用模板string:
““`
var app = express(); var server = app.listen(process.env.PORT || 8080, function () { var host = server.address().address; var port = server.address().port; console.log(`App listening at http://${host}:${port}`);
““`
该应用程序打印:
应用程序在http:// ::: 8080处监听
你尝试在REPL? 这个对我有用。
如果代码不抛出错误,则表示模板string有效。 但是,如果结果不是你所期望的,只是console.log你的variables,看看里面有什么。
编辑:关于WebStorm警告, 似乎很容易修复 。